Dulana, Satlasna
Dulana is a village located in the Satlasana Taluk of Mahesana district of Gujarat. The village falls in Satlasna block and comes under Sardarpur (Chi) Gram Panchayat. It belongs to Patan parliament constituency and Kheralu assembly constituency.
As on April 2025, the current population of Dulana is 778 out of which 414 are males and rest 364 are females. The sex ratio of this village is 879 females per 1000 males. There are around 87 teenagers in Dulana. It has literacy rate of 65% which means around 508 persons can read and write. Total 81 people belonging to scheduled caste and 0 scheduled tribe people live in the village. There are around 152 households in Dulana, which means every family has 5 members on average. The village has working population of 392. The pincode of Dulana is 384340 and there are many postoffices around the village which can used to send speed post, registered parcel etc.
